Key Components for Your "Paper" (Script Draft)

If you are generating a script for a school or community play, most Kannada Kurukshetra dramas focus on these essential scenes:

Krishna Rayabara (The Peace Mission): Krishna visits the Kaurava court as a messenger for the Pandavas. This scene is famous for the heated dialogue between Krishna and Duryodhana. kurukshetra kannada drama script pdf

Karna-Kunti Dialogue: A pivotal emotional scene where Kunti reveals to Karna that he is her eldest son and pleads with him to join the Pandavas.

The Battlefield (Bhishma, Drona, and Abhimanyu): Key moments of sacrifice and the fall of the great commanders.

Gada Yuddha: The final mace duel between Bheema and Duryodhana. Next Steps for a Full Script

4. If You Cannot Find a PDF – Build Your Own Script

Use the original Mahabharata (Kannada translation by Kumara VyasaKarnata Bharata Kathamanjari) as source material. Adapt key scenes:
